2019 First in the Nation Suffrage Celebration
For the Fourth Annual First in the Nation Suffrage Celebration we debuted an original musical entitled: "Ringing in Votes for Women" written and directed by Madeline Hansen.
The production was staged at Clark-Grace UCC and featured members of the Clark-Grace Choir with Rev. Oliver White on the piano and Jane Wilken on the handbells. We are very grateful to Clark-Grace for partnering with us on this ambitious project.
Nellie Griswold Francis Receives 2019 Pass the Torch Award
We honored the life and work of Suffragist, Civil Rights Activist and performing artist Nellie Griswold Francis during the presentation of the 2019 Pass the Torch Award.

"A Seat at the Table"
The evening's event featured an exhibition of visual art featuring local female painters and photographers. Chairs were used as easels to signify the need for women to have "a seat at the table" in society, government and culture.
